Senior Director, Total Rewards

Work from home Full-time role Hiring

The Opportunity Root is seeking a Senior Director, Total Rewards to lead the strategy, development, implementation, and ongoing optimization of the company's compensation, benefits, payroll, and leave administration programs. In this role, the leader will partner closely with the VP, People to align Root’s total rewards strategy with the broader enterprise people vision, while serving as a trusted subject matter expert across compensation, benefits, payroll, and executive compensation. This leader will oversee and evolve Root's total rewards philosophy and infrastructure to ensure the company remains competitive in attracting, retaining, and rewarding exceptional talent. The Senior Director will also play a key role in driving operational excellence across People processes, leveraging systems, automation, and scalable workflows to improve efficiency, compliance, and the employee experience in a fast-paced environment. In addition, this individual will partner closely with Talent Acquisition to support fair and market-competitive offers, ensure consistency and equity across compensation decisions, and support executive compensation and Board-related activities. Salary Range: $195,800 - $244,800 (Eligible for competitive bonus and equity offering) Root is a “work where it works best” company, meaning we support employees working in the location that works best for them across the continental U.S. We will continue to maintain our headquarters in Columbus, Ohio, with a preference for Columbus-based candidates. How You Will Make an Impact Lead compensation strategy, including market evaluations, job architecture, salary structures, and compensation program design and administration. Serve as a trusted advisor and subject matter expert on compensation, benefits, payroll, leave administration, and total rewards best practices. Oversee benefits strategy and administration, including vendor partnerships, renewals, open enrollment, employee experience, and regulatory compliance. Lead payroll and leave administration operations to ensure accurate, timely, compliant, and employee-centered processes. Partner closely with Talent Acquisition and business leaders to support competitive offers, organizational design, and workforce planning decisions. Build and maintain reporting and analytics to support pay equity, market competitiveness, and data-driven decision-making. Drive operational excellence through process improvement, automation, systems optimization, and scalable workflows. Lead and maintain executive compensation initiatives, equity administration, and Board/Compensation Committee-related activities. What You Will Need to Succeed Bachelor’s degree in business, finance, HR, or a related field. 10+ years of progressive experience in compensation or total rewards leadership. Expertise in compensation strategy, market data, benefits administration, payroll operations, leave administration, and job architecture. Strong understanding of applicable compensation, payroll, benefits, and leave regulations and best practices. Strong analytical and problem-solving capabilities with experience working with complex datasets and translating insights into action. Collaborative leadership style with the ability to build trusted partnerships and influence stakeholders across the organization. Experience with HRIS, payroll, and compensation systems; Rippling experience preferred. Excellent communication skills, sound judgment, and ability to manage highly sensitive information with professionalism and confidentiality.
